A gene is a hereditary unit that parents pass to their offspring, and they will determine the kind of characteristics the baby will have like will they be short or tall, have blue or brown eyes, will they have blond or black hair. The offspring will get different genes from its parents and it will therefore be genetically unique. Some traits or characteristics may be dominant over others. For example the mother has brown eyes and the father has blue eyes, so in this case eye color has two alleles (an allele is a specific version of a gene, in this case allele for blue eye color and an allele for brown eye color), and now the baby is born with brown eyes, so brown eye color was dominant over the blue eye color so that is the trait that we will see in the baby. The genetic is a lot more complex but this is a more simplified explanation of how offspring express certain traits from their parents.

Scabies usually is spread by direct, prolonged, skin-to-skin contact with a person who has scabies. Contact generally must be prolonged; a quick handshake or hug usually will not spread scabies. Scabies is spread easily to sexual partners and household members.
Answer:Organelle Function Factory part
Nucleus DNA Storage Room where the blueprints are kept
Mitochondrion Energy production Powerplant
Smooth Endoplasmic Reticulum (SER) Lipid production; Detoxification Accessory production - makes decorations for the toy, etc.
Rough Endoplasmic Reticulum (RER) Protein production; in particular for export out of the cell Primary production line - makes the toys
Golgi apparatus Protein modification and export Shipping department
Peroxisome Lipid Destruction; contains oxidative enzymes Security and waste removal
Lysosome Protein destruction Recycling and security
